We are looking for an Assistant Clinical Research Practitioner to join our Generic Research team at the ESNEFT - Ipswich Hospital Site.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who enjoys working with people and is keen to gain experience in research delivery within the NHS. The Generation Study is a landmark national project offering whole-genome sequencing to newborn babies at birth - and you could play a key part in its success.
As an Assistant Clinical Research Practitioner, you will work under the supervision of the Study Lead and Research Midwives to support recruitment, data collection and study administration in line with Good Clinical Practice (GCP) and Trust policies. You will help explain the study to families, collect and record study data accurately, and assist with specimen handling and other study tasks (full training will be provided).
Our Region is supported by the East of England Regional Research Delivery Network which is part of the National Institute for Health Research Clinical Research Network which supports research to make patients, and the NHS, better. East of England | NIHR RDN
This is a Fixed term/ Secondment contract until 31st December 2026, 18.5 hours per week.
We are ESNEFT and we provide hospital and community health services to almost one million people across east Suffolk and north Essex. Our dedicated staff deliver care from acute hospitals in Colchester and Ipswich, community hospitals, surgeries, community clinics and in patients’ own homes.
We are one of the largest NHS organisations in England, employing more than 12,000 staff. We pride ourselves on supporting our staff. We offer a wide range of training and development opportunities, as well as flexible working options.
Along with supporting you to achieve your career goals we offer a generous pension scheme, unsocial hours payments (where applicable), 27 days annual leave on commencement (pro rata) and access to a range of NHS discounts.
